Upon entering Flying Monkeys, patrons are immediately met by a thoughtfully composed set of house rules. These are not the typical stern admonishments one might encounter elsewhere; instead, they clearly and unequivocally articulate a zero-tolerance policy towards detrimental behaviours, notably including homophobia. This explicit and unwavering stance is the critical element, the “what,” that truly distinguishes the brewery. It serves as a proactive declaration that discrimination, in any form, has absolutely no place within its walls. This profound commitment extends far beyond mere written words; it actively shapes the entire visitor experience, thereby creating an authentically inclusive craft beer culture. And for anyone pondering the breadth of its appeal, hypothetical questions such as “Do gays love beer?” find a straightforward and affirming answer here: every individual who appreciates excellent beer and congenial company is wholeheartedly welcomed. The brewery further enhances its appeal by offering a diverse food menu, featuring everything from beloved classic nachos and wings to their uniquely intriguing pickle pizza, ensuring a delightful option for every palate.
